Back in 2021, TxK Gaming Studios launched their Kickstarter campaign for Dungeon Full Dive. A VR experience that promises a fully immersive tabletop experience along with a robust suite of customizable features. Now, that game launches today on Steam Early Access.

The Dungeon Full Dive Steam Early Access Release

According to an official press release, the Steam Early Access version of Dungeon Full Dive contains the following features. Since it is a virtual tabletop, the game lets you create different battle maps based on a variety of locations, including towns, tombs, mountains, and forests.

In addition, the game has miniature customization. Since Dungeon Full Dive is aimed at fantasy RPG fans, the options err on the side of sword and sorcery.

Finally, Dungeon Full Dive allows up to eight players to join online. They can chat with each other and even roll digital dice in the application. Crossplay is also supported between PC and VR users.

The biggest unique selling point of this experience is the Full Dive Mode. At any point, a player can "dive" into their character model, allowing them to see the map from their character's perspective. They can even act out scenes with NPCs in this mode.

TxK Gaming Studios has stated that Chapter 1 of the game is currently in development. This will introduce character sheet support, specifically ones fully compatible with Dungeons & Dragons 5e. In addition, new assets and a new map will be added.

One of Dungeon Full Dive's promised features is an exclusive D&D one-shot. Said one-shot was designed by Robert Peak, also known as The Spontaneous DM on YouTube.

Dungeon Full Dive's Kickstarter campaign went live near the end of April with a crowdfunding goal of €10,000. The campaign concluded with €234,343, raising more than twenty times their funding goal.
